Output 7da12740919e91cabeef73972a889e6d40f65a0d106fffc800dfacc287351fca:0

value
11578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ae641d746a88961a52c1760a576a00d7e2b7e57 OP_EQUAL
address
3MeT4uuEhrFnRNQbkoG54tnVebb8pLqgtq
transaction
7da12740919e91cabeef73972a889e6d40f65a0d106fffc800dfacc287351fca
confirmations
306976
spent
true